PDI anniversary in Senayan
PDI anniversary in Senayan
JAKARTA (JP): Organizers are expecting that more than 120,000
members and participants will flock the 27th anniversary of the
Indonesian Democratic Party (PDI) on Jan. 27 afternoon at the
Senayan Main Stadium in Central Jakarta, an executive said on
Thursday.
"President Abdurrahman Wahid and Vice President Megawati
Soekarnoputri will attend the anniversary," organizing chairman
Pantas Nainggolan said at City Council.
Megawati is the incumbent chairwoman of the Indonesian
Democratic Party of Struggle (PDI Perjuangan), a breakaway
faction of PDI which was established on Feb. 14, 1999, just a few
days before the registration deadline for the June 1999 general
election ended.
Nainggolan, also a councilor of PDI Perjuangan faction, said
the committee also invited leaders of other political parties,
foreign diplomats, cabinet ministers, and other state officials
to the ceremony.
"We have received permission from the City Police to hold the
ceremony," he said, while citing that more than 100,000 PDI
Perjuangan's task force members would also help secure the
procession.
"We will stage traditional dances from Aceh and songs from
Ambon, in addition to Megawati's political speech. We will also
perform East Timorese dances as a farewell bid," he said. (05)
